The Amazon Fire TV Soundbar Plus with its subwoofer and surround speakers is designed to deliver an immersive 5.1 channel surround sound experience, making it an excellent choice for those seeking a cinematic audio setup at home. One of its standout features is the Dolby Atmos and DTS:X support, which creates a multi-dimensional sound environment, adding depth to movies, music, and sports. Users will appreciate the dedicated dialogue channel that ensures crisp, clear conversations, enhancing the viewing experience, particularly for dialogue-heavy content.
Setup is straightforward as the soundbar, subwoofer, and surround speakers connect wirelessly, reducing clutter and making installation hassle-free. Additionally, it comes equipped with various EQ modes tailored for different types of content, allowing users to optimize audio settings easily.
In terms of connectivity, it supports Bluetooth streaming, meaning you can enjoy music from your devices without fussing over cables. The Fire TV compatibility is a bonus, letting you control everything with a single remote, which simplifies usage. However, the soundbar and subwoofer are somewhat bulky, which might not suit every home setup or aesthetic preference. While the wireless connectivity for the subwoofer and surround speakers is convenient, there is potential for signal interference, depending on the home environment. Furthermore, while the soundbar works with most smart TVs and streaming devices, it may not be fully compatible with every older model, which could limit its appeal. The price point might be a consideration for budget-conscious buyers, as investing in a full surround sound system can be significant. This product is suitable for anyone looking to upgrade their home audio system, particularly movie enthusiasts or music lovers who value immersive sound.
The Sonos Arc Ultra Soundbar is a sophisticated option for those seeking an advanced surround-sound system, particularly if you're interested in a rich bass experience and clear audio. Sporting a 9.1.4 channel configuration, the soundbar is designed to offer a fully immersive audio experience, thanks to Dolby Atmos and Sound Motion technology, which effectively distribute sound throughout the room. The addition of Speech Enhancement makes dialogue crisp and clear, enhancing the viewing experience for movies and dialogue-heavy shows.
This model does not include a dedicated subwoofer, potentially limiting the depth of bass unless an additional Sonos Sub is added. The soundbar offers a wide range of connectivity options including HDMI eARC, Bluetooth, and Wi-Fi, allowing for flexible integration with various devices like TVs, smartphones, and tablets. Room calibration is simplified with Trueplay technology, which adjusts the sound based on the room's acoustics, though this feature is mainly compatible with iOS devices.
The build quality is impressive, with a modern, sleek design that blends well into home environments. Control is versatile, with options for app control, voice commands via Amazon Alexa, and standard remote control functions. The soundbar can integrate into a multi-room audio setup using additional Sonos speakers, though this increases cost.
Despite its elegant design and rich feature set, the Sonos Arc might not be the best choice for those seeking a more budget-friendly solution or an all-in-one system with a built-in subwoofer. Its weight and size might also be a consideration for those with limited space. Nonetheless, for users invested in a high-quality, future-proof sound system that can expand over time, this soundbar offers impressive performance and flexibility.
The VIZIO 5.1 Soundbar SE (2024 Model) offers an impressive combination of sound quality and advanced features, making it a solid choice for enhancing your home theater experience. With a 5.1 surround sound setup, it delivers immersive audio through Dolby Atmos and DTS:X, placing you right at the center of your entertainment. The system includes a wireless subwoofer and two surround speakers, providing powerful bass and dynamic sound that can fill medium to large-sized rooms effectively. The soundbar's maximum output power is 180 watts, ensuring clear and impactful audio performance.
Connectivity options are versatile, with support for Bluetooth and HDMI, although it lacks an optical output. The HDMI eARC port allows you to control the soundbar with your existing TV remote, simplifying its operation. For those who prefer using a mobile device, the VIZIO mobile app offers additional control and customization options. The build quality and design are practical, with the QuickFit feature allowing a seamless attachment to compatible VIZIO TVs without tools.
However, there are some drawbacks. The soundbar remote control is not included, which may be inconvenient for some users, and the system relies on a wired connection for the subwoofer, limiting placement flexibility. Additionally, while the app provides advanced settings, setting up an account may be an extra step some users might find cumbersome. Despite these minor issues, the VIZIO 5.1 Soundbar SE stands out as a feature-rich sound system that enhances TV audio and delivers a robust surround sound experience for home theaters.
